Transaction 17b89f00e189d1a2c891e28009932e409efd27a57750de4929151d4333dd45b6
1 Input
1 Output
-
17b89f00e189d1a2c891e28009932e409efd27a57750de4929151d4333dd45b6:0
- value
- 1324193
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 810c1f9a721107b221dab45e5c29ca7ebff99329 OP_EQUAL
- address
- 3DTMceBsXa4BrMGdYztYS3dCsqBPnDuMZr